电子信息工程电子科技公司嵌入式系统工程师实习报告_第1页
电子信息工程电子科技公司嵌入式系统工程师实习报告_第2页
电子信息工程电子科技公司嵌入式系统工程师实习报告_第3页
电子信息工程电子科技公司嵌入式系统工程师实习报告_第4页
全文预览已结束

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

电子信息工程电子科技公司嵌入式系统工程师实习报告一、摘要2023年7月10日至2023年8月28日,我在电子信息工程电子科技公司担任嵌入式系统工程师实习生。核心工作成果包括完成智能家居系统MCU模块的固件开发,实现温度采集精度提升至±0.5℃,通过C语言优化代码,使系统响应时间缩短15%;参与Linux环境下嵌入式Linux驱动调试,成功修复3处硬件交互Bug,并搭建自动化测试脚本,将测试效率提高20%。专业技能应用涉及ARMCortexM4架构编程、RTOS任务调度设计、以及JTAG调试工具使用。提炼出模块化分层设计方法,通过将系统功能拆分为独立驱动层与应用层,显著降低了后期维护复杂度,验证了在资源受限环境下优先级调度算法的有效性。二、实习内容及过程2023年7月10日入职,那会儿对实际项目还是两眼一抹黑。公司是做智能硬件的,我跟着师傅做智能家居项目,负责MCU端固件。初期是熟悉开发板和底层代码,用了两周时间把STM32F4系列的HAL库摸熟,期间对着Datasheet看了不少。第一个真问题是温度采集不准,示波器一测发现ADC采样噪声大,后来加了个LDO滤波和软件去噪算法,精度从±2℃提到了±0.5℃。这让我意识到模拟电路不能忽略。项目里有个任务是要让设备在1秒内响应远程指令,我重构了任务调度逻辑,把实时性要求高的心跳检测用最高优先级独立运行,系统延迟确实快了15%。调试驱动的时候遇到过内核崩溃,花了一周排查,原来是GPIO初始化时序没对,后来用逻辑分析仪抓了时序图才定位。这段经历让我明白RTOS的优先级反转问题得留心。公司培训就一周,理论讲的多,实操少,好多东西都是自己偷偷在网上找资料啃的。第三个挑战是调试无线模块,WiFi连接总不稳定,师傅说可能是协议栈问题。我花了三天把AT指令交互过程用串口助手录下来,对比官方文档发现了个参数设置错误,改了之后连接成功率从40%飙到98%。这事儿让我记住了,调试不能光靠猜。最后那周我主动整理了调试笔记,把常用问题归类,比如I2C总线冲突、SPI时钟配置等,师傅看了还挺认可。实习期间接触了从需求分析到OTA升级的全流程,虽然只是打杂,但真把裸机编程、驱动开发和系统调试的坑都踩了一遍。最大的收获是认识到理论知识得结合实际场景才管用,比如EMC设计在实验室根本体会不到。公司管理上吧,新人多没人带,培训材料又太理论化,有时候真不知道学啥。建议多搞点实操项目,或者给个带教导师定期交流。岗位匹配度还行,但感觉公司对学历要求有点虚,好多人实际技能跟简历差得远。以后想进这行,得多练手,特别是RTOS和协议栈这块儿。这八周让我清楚自己得补哪些课,至少现在看个裸机代码不再像看天书了。三、总结与体会2023年8月28日结束实习那天,手里那点代码和笔记沉甸甸的。这八周真把书里的东西倒腾了一遍,从最初连调试器都怕碰,到后来能独立排查MCU死机问题,这种变化挺实际的。当初跟着师傅改那个温度采集算法时,为了把误差从±2℃压到±0.5℃,整宿翻资料看ADC参考电压和采样时序,现在想想挺值当的。调试WiFi模块那阵子,AT指令交互录了上百条,对着串口助手一通比对,最后发现是个0.1V的供电不稳引起的,这种踩坑经历比学校实验课收获大多了。实习最大的价值是让我明白,学校教的C语言基础、数字电路原理,真用到STM32裸机编程、RTOS任务调度、甚至EMC抗干扰设计里,都得重新琢磨。比如之前觉得简单的GPIO配置,实际项目中要考虑上下拉、死锁保护、时序同步,这些细节直接关系到产品稳定性。公司那个智能家居项目里,我参与的MCU模块重构,把系统响应时间从1.2秒缩短到1秒,虽然只是个数据点,但确实能感觉到把理论用对的感觉。这让我清楚了自己想往嵌入式驱动或者系统级开发走,后续打算补补Linux驱动和实时操作系统这块,争取拿个嵌入式系统工程师认证,感觉这样求职时底气能足点。行业里现在AIoT、边缘计算挺火的,但看那帮老工程师天天捣鼓无线协议栈和低功耗设计,觉得这行挺需要耐心的,以后自己干肯定得沉得下心。从学生到职场人的转变,就是突然意识到每行代码背后都可能影响用户,责任感一下子重了。这八周没白费,至少现在看招聘要求,知道自己哪块该加把劲。四、致谢感谢那家公司给了我实习机会,跟着做的那段日子挺充实的。带我的师傅人挺好,技术也到位,好多东西都是

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论